If you've killed an essential NPC, you won't be able to complete the main quest normally.

No matter who you kill, as long as you don't kill Yagrum Bagarn, the last dwarf, you can still finish the main quest. To do so, you will need to kill Vivec, the demi-diety reigning over the city built in his name. The city is on the south shore of Vvardenfell, down the road from Pelagiad. In the city, you need to pick the lock to enter Vivec's private chamber, and then attempt to kill him. He\'s got some nasty spells, but if you kill him you should be able to loot a Dwemer artifact from his corpse. This is the unactivated Wraithguard, an artifact you need to wear to be able to equip Keening and Sunder without dying.

 

Basically, the main quest requires you to kill Dagoth Ur, also a demi-diety risen to power by the same means as Vivec. The source of their power is the Heart of Lorkan, hidden deep within the citadel also named Dagoth Ur, in the center of the active volcano Red Mountain. To destroy the Heart, and thus end Dagoth Ur's power and stop the blight, you need to strike the Heart with the hammer Sunder to destroy its shielding, and then finish it with Keening.

 

Anyways, take the Dwemer artifact to Yagrum Bagarn in the Corprusarium, below the Telvanni tower of Tel Fyr. He will ask you to bring him some books, do everything he says and he'll activate Wraithguard, making it something you can equip; however, this Wraithguard is described as "jury-rigged." It wasn't turned on the way it was supposed to be. When you equip it, you will permanently lose up to 250 of your maximum hit points, so be careful and make sure you can survive equipping it.

 

Now that you have Wraithguard, you can explore the other citadels within the Ghostgate, find Keening and Sunder, and equip them without suffering several hundred damage per second. Take them and engage in the final battle with Dagoth Ur.
